[Changes of complement in recurrent abortion and pregnancy loss with antiphospholipid antibody positive]
Shigetane Sasaki1, Takayuki Murase, Souichirou Kuno
1Department of Obstetrics and Gynecology, Nihon University School of Medicine.
Unlabelled:
In order to know the comlement activation, the changes of compliment were evaluated in recurrent abortion and pregnancy loss patients with antiphospholipid antibody (APA) positive. Serum samples were taken from 82 patients with more than 2 recurrent abortion patients and/or pregnancy loss. Fifty eight cases of 82 patients were APA and antinuclear antibody negative without autoimmune disease. Anticardiolipin antibody (ACA), anti CL/beta2-GPI antibody (CL/beta2-GPI) were measured using ELISA. Lupus anticoagulant (LAC) was measured using diluted RVVT. CH50 and C3 and C4 were measured as complements. The number of positive cases of ACA, CL/beta2-GPI, LAC was 23, 9 and 5 cases, respectively.
Results:
The levels (mean+/-SD) of CH50, C3 and C4 in ACA positive and negative cases were 38.8+/-8.3 U/ml, 82.7+/-20.1 mg/dl, 18.5+/-5.7 mg/dl and 42.4+/-6.9 U/ml, 93.5+/-17.6 mg/dl, 21.1+/-4.6 mg/dl, respectively. The levels of CH50, C3 and C4 in positive cases were significantly lower than negatives. The levels of CH50, C3 and C4 in CL/beta2-GPI and LAC positive cases were also significantly lower than negatives.
Conclusion:
The comlement activation was demonstrated in recurrent abortion and pregnancy loss with antiphospholipid antibody positive.
